three mm was artificially induced by machining with the same material ahead of the details accumulating experiment. Two ways had been used to be able to analyze the info and generate the machine Understanding process (MLP), in a previous Examination. The collected facts set was analyzed without any past remedy, with an optimal linear associative memory (OLAM) neural community, and the outcomes confirmed 65% correct solutions in predicting tool don, taking into consideration 3/4 of the info established for training and 1/4 for validating. For the 2nd technique, statistical facts mining solutions (DMM) and data-driven strategies (DDM), often called a self-organizing deep learning system, had been used as a way to increase the achievements ratio in the design. Each DMM and DDM utilized together with the MLP OLAM neural network showed an increase in hitting the appropriate responses to 93.8%. This product can be beneficial in machine checking using Industry 4.0 ideas, wherever among the essential worries in machining components is discovering the suitable minute for your tool adjust.
